CaratLane and Shaya Launch Designathon to Uncover Future Jewellery Talent

CaratLane, one of India’s leading jewellery brands, has teamed up with its silver label Shaya to unveil the winners of the inaugural Designathon, a global initiative aimed at discovering and nurturing new design talent. With the theme “Design for a Better Tomorrow – Shaping Futures,” this competition attracted over 700 imaginative entries from aspiring designers worldwide, challenging them to create works that blend beauty with environmental mindfulness.

Recognizing Outstanding Talent

After careful evaluation by a prestigious jury, comprising renowned industry figures, 30 designers were shortlisted for their ability to merge artistry with wearability—reflecting the spirit of the competition. Janvi Kesarwani from Prayagraj emerged as the overall winner with her captivating design, Ashborn, earning a grand prize of $5,000. Golnaz Etemadi from Iran followed as the first runner-up, recognized for her poignant piece, Earth Ablaze, which garnered her $3,000.

Moreover, three exceptional second runners-up received accolades, each earning $1,500: Garima Jain for Tectonic Cuff, Rudrani Sharma for VerdAura, and Tanya Suman for Kshaya, all demonstrating high-quality craftsmanship and an impactful vision.
